F5 NGINX JavaScript Heap Overflow (CVE-2026-8711)

Who is Vulnerable? F5 NGINX JavaScript 0.9.4 and later, prior to 0.9.9
Vulnerability Description A heap overflow vulnerability in F5 NGINX JavaScript allows unauthenticated attackers to execute code or cause a denial of service by sending crafted HTTP requests when the js_fetch_proxy directive is configured with client-controlled variables.
